I was looking for a place to eat in the Seaport area before attending Life & Trust on a Saturday night and found this spot on a blog or list. I was a little nervous about going somewhere without a reservation on a Saturday night, but ended up arriving before 5:00 PM and there were plenty of seats available, though I sat at the bar--mostly because the high-top and regular tables were too warm. But the bar tender ended up being so nice and friendly, and gave great recommendations, that I was glad to have sat there. The bar top itself has cool sea creatures in the resin, which adds to the overall kitschy dive bar theme. I ordered the jalapeño poppers to start, which honestly weren't anything special, but weren't bad either. Probably overpriced for the quality and number (4). In retrospect, I probably should have ordered the jalapeño-shrimp-bacon bites instead. My friend and I ended up splitting the crab and shrimp nachos, which I thought were delicious. There was tons of cheese on them (and real cheese, not cheese sauce), which is what truly makes nachos. They were a huge portion and my friend and I could barely finish them. I had planned to order dessert, since the photos of the peanut butter pie on Yelp looked amazing, but I didn't have room. I thought the nachos were amazing, but my friend from Texas and more critical of the Tex-Mex style, deeming them "fine." To each their own. And, of course, we got margaritas. I loved that you could get them in so many different quantities--glass, pint, quart, or pitcher. We tried the original, unflavored skinny marg and the frozen marg, both of which were delicious. Would definitely recommend. Was a bit surprised that the quart just comes with two straws instead of glasses to pour it in, but oh well. Overall, a very enjoyable experience. However, I will note that for the dive bar vibes, this place is not cheap. If I recall correctly, the jalapeno poppers were like $15, the nachos like $25, the quart of skinny marg like $44, and the pint of frozen marg like $15. For the size of the nachos and being seafood adorned, I didn't think that was bad, and same for the frozen marg, but the other prices seemed pretty high for the ambiance. But I guess that's New York City, for ya! In the end, I would for sure go back.

Great experience, but it almost wasn't. Jarielle saved the day. I think I know why some of the other reviewers complained about rude service. I came in with a group of friends for a birthday bar crawl. While we waited for the host to prepare our table, we waited toward the back of the restaurant. A male server walked past us on his way to the service bar making "shoo!" motions with both hands. When he got to the bar, he made the intentionally audible, passive-aggressive comment, "These dufuses need to move!" I said we are not dufuses, we are waiting for our table, and all he had to do was say excuse me or ask us if we could please shift over. When we got seated, I let Jarielle know about the situation and she agreed that is not the proper way to treat guests. She sent us a round of tequila shots and all was forgotten. A small blip at the beginning of the night, but overall, everything else was fantastic from there: great-tasting margarita pitchers, a delicious mountain of pulled-pork nachos that took me 2 days to eat, and of course, excellent service from Jarielle. The vibe was relaxed and fun, too. We ate outside and the weather was perfect. Overall, I definitely recommend coming here for large parties, but if your server isn't great, I recommend you switch and stay regardless. :)
